I assume you mean that:
g=floor(time()*100)
is occasionally (and seemingly against the docs) required?
If so, and having run the above several times, I'm slightly confused.
Compare this to:
if 0.1+0.2!=0.3 then
puts(1,"not equal!\n")
end if
Which fails (100%) because (eg) 0.1 cannot be *exactly* represented in
binary floating point (a hardware thing, not a dig at RDS). What
confuses me is your code does not fail very often...
